Lot 158 : Estimate £40-£60

A late 19th Century Stourbridge glass finger bowl and stand of flared form to a tight frill rim in pale lime with self colour threading, together with a later Italian example of hexagonal form decorated with opal and aventurine lattichino columns between green bands, widest 16cm. (4).
